EXPAND: Conclusions • • This study represents the first contemporary report of core lab

EXPAND: Conclusions • • This study represents the first contemporary report of core lab adjudicated 30 day clinical outcomes in patients with primary MR treated with next generation NTR and XTR Mitra. Clips • MR ≤ 1+ was achieved more often with Mitra. Clip™ NTR and XTR than previously observed in EVEREST II trials • Mitra. Clip™ XTR was associated with greater MR reduction compared to NTR, in specific types of anatomic complexity • Discrepancies persist in how severe MR is being defined at the community level •

Conclusions • Contemporary studies of transcatheter mitral leaflet repair demonstrate continued evolution of operator and technology towards higher efficiency, success, and safety • Continued research required to better understand: • Which device? • In which patient? • In what anatomy?
